Wily Mo Pena has agreed to a one-year, $1.5 million deal with the Orix Buffaloes in the Nippon Professional Baseball League. The 31-year-old slugger hasn't appeared in the major leagues since the 2011 season. He appeared in just 55 games in Japan last season, hitting a pedestrian .233/.322/.307 with just one homer and 16 RBI.

Wily Mo Pena is expected to remain in Japan next season. Pena has drawn interest stateside, but there appear to be better offers in Japan. The 31-year-old hit 21 homers for the Fukuoka SoftBank Hawks in 2012, but appeared in just 55 games this past season.

Wily Mo Pe¤a has signed a two-year contract with the Softbank Hawks of Nippon Professional Baseball. Pena is expected to earn around $5 million, so he'll get a big raise from his salary in the states and will probably fare well as a slugger for the Hawks. The 29-year-old will likely try to come back to MLB after a couple years overseas. He batted .204/.250/.416 with seven homers over 120 plate appearances with the Diamondbacks and Mariners this season.

According to Dionisio Soldevila of ESPN Radio, Wily Mo Pena is considering playing in Japan next year. With his raw power, Pena could carry star-power potential overseas. In Major League Baseball, he's a guy without a position and an all-or-nothing approach. Pena slugged seven homers and struck out 39 times in 120 plate appearances between Seattle and Arizona this past season.
